Description

Known to locals as the Chaz, the crystal clear Chassahowitzka river has some surprises up it’s sleeve with three unique springs to explore! Paddle the lush river to an incredible, unique underwater formation called Seven Sisters Springs. Here, we’ll discover our inner mermaid or aquaman and swim through shallow, flute-like tubes made of limestone. You can choose to swim through short sections, or go for the long haul when you’re comfortable. Once refreshed, we’ll paddle to another spring, bordered by red water plants, it resembles an iris and is appropriately named The Eye. Then, we'll seek a hidden emerald spring called The Crack. Accessible only by paddle craft or flats boat, it's at the end of narrow, winding creek, opening up to a green-blue pool surrounded by forest. It’s a place you’d imagine a siren would live, and you may just spot one! Other wildlife sightings include jumping mullet, swimming blue crab, a variety of birds, and the occasional manatee! We'll stop for a swim here, play on the rope swing, climb some trees, and eat our snacks. After we've had our fill, we'll paddle back to boat ramp.
